...to join Compass Montessori School staff for our first in a monthly series of Parent and Community Education.
Our first presentation will explore Montessori fraction materials as they are presented from Children's House through Secondary School. Participants will see lessons, just as they are presented to Montessori students, and will have time to practice with the materials.
